In migrating my application from python 1.5.2 to 2.7.1, I encountered an issue
modules which utilizes _sha256 cannot be loaded. This includes hashlib, random
and tempfile.
I think this should be related to the build of my python 64-bit on HP11.31
using HP-UX compiler. I have tried including the header files of openSSL and
library of openSSL during the build however the binary generated still unable
to load those modules.
Can anyone advise?
$ python
Python 2.7.1 (r271:86832, Sep 30 2011, 17:07:25) [C] on hp-ux11
Type "help", "copyright", "credits" or "license" for more information.
>>> import hashlib
Traceback (most recent call last):
File "<stdin>", line 1, in <module>
File
"/home/r32813/genesis/GEN_DEV_271/Enablers/Python/lib/python2.7/hashlib.py",
line 136, in <module>
globals()[__func_name] = __get_hash(__func_name)
File
"/home/r32813/genesis/GEN_DEV_271/Enablers/Python/lib/python2.7/hashlib.py",
line 74, in __get_builtin_constructor
import _sha256
ImportError: No module named _sha256
>>>
